The video tutorial explains how to solve multi-step inequalities by combining knowledge from previous lessons on equations and inequalities. It emphasizes the importance of isolating the variable and using inverse operations, while highlighting the need to switch the inequality symbol when multiplying or dividing by a negative. The tutorial includes an example problem and discusses special cases where no solution or all real numbers are possible.
